    The suspension too has been reworked to offer you better stability at higher speeds. However, this has rubbed off on the ride in a negative manner. There is a firmness in the suspension which, at light load, will be felt in the cabin. Over speed breakers or bumps, the cabin does move around a bit, more so at the back. A quick fix to this is not to slow down. Go over these with momentum and the Neo just glides over them. Again, less so for the rear passengers. On the other side, the stiffer springs have given the Neo better-handling characteristics. Combined with the lower centre of gravity, it does manage its weight better and feels more stable on high-speed lane changes and corners. There is still a lot of body roll, just less than before.
